摘 要:目的 运用功能磁共振成像(fMRI)研究抑郁症(MDD)及其一级亲属静息状态下脑区的低频振幅(ALFF)及低频振幅比率(fALFF)的特点及差异,以了解MDD患者早期的脑功能状态.方法 对10例MDD患者(MDD组)、10例MDD一级亲属(一级亲属组)、10例健康志愿者(对照组)进行3.0T静息状态脑功能磁共振成像 (fMRI),分别计算各组的ALFF、fALFF,进行统计学分析.结果 与一级亲属组相比,MDD组的左侧小脑、左侧楔前叶、左侧内侧前额叶皮质的ALFF、fALFF值均显著性降低(P<0.05);而右侧背侧扣带回皮质、右侧顶上小叶的ALFF值显著减低(P<0.05);与对照组相比,MDD组的左侧小脑、左侧楔前叶、左侧顶上小叶的ALFF、fALFF值均显著性降低(P<0.05),而右侧扣带回皮质、内侧前额叶皮质的ALFF值显著减低(P<0.05);一级亲属组与对照组相比,ALFF值无统计学差异,一级亲属组的左侧顶上小叶的fALFF值显著降低(P<0.05).结论 MDD患者及一级亲属脑区均存在广泛的ALFF、fALFF异常,这些异常的脑区可能与MDD认知网络障碍及情感低落相关.Objective To study the characteristics and differences of the amplitude of low-frequency fluctuation (ALFF) and the fractional ALFF (fALFF) of the major disorder depression (MDD) and their first-degree relatives in the resting state by functional magnetic resonance imaging (fMRI),to understand the early brain function in patients with MDD.Methods 3.0T fMRI in the resting state was performed in 10 patients with MDD (the depression group),10 first-degree relatives of MDD (the first-degree relatives group) and 10 healthy volunteers (the control group).A statistics analysis of ALFF and fALFF were performed subsequently.Results The ALFF and fALFF values measured in left cerebellum, left precuneus and left medial prefrontal cortex of MDD group were significantly lower than those of the first-degree relatives group (P〈0.05).The ALFF values measured in right posterior cingulate cortex and right superior parietal lobule of MDD group were significantly lower than those of the first-degree relatives group (P〈0.05).The ALFF and fALFF values measured in left cerebellum, left precuneus and left superior parietal lobule of MDD group were significantly lower than those of the control group (P〈0.05).The ALFF values measured in right cingulate cortex and medial prefrontal cortex of MDD group were significantly lower than those of the control group (P〈0.05).There was no significance difference found in ALFF values between the first-degree relatives group and the control group,the fALFF values measured in left superior parietallobule of the first-degree relatives group were significantly lower than those of the control group (P〈0.05).Conclusion As the widespread ALFF, fALFF abnormalities of brain in MDD and first-degree relatives of MDD,a hypothesis can be get that these abnormal brain region may be associated with cognitive network disorders and emotional distress in MDD.
